WebBell Street Cruise Terminal in on Pier 66. Find Cruise Ship Schedule at Port of Seattle Cruising Portal. Please note that some cruise ships destined for Alaska use Smith Cove at Pier 91, which is a 10-15 minute drive from Pier 66 depending on traffic. The closest hotels to Pier 66 are the Marriott Waterfront Hotel and the Edgewater Hotel. Web15 Apr 2024 · Cruise season arrives in Seattle, tourists to navigate Alaskan Way construction.
